Operating Principles Of Each Range

  1. N range

    Since the forward and reverse brakes are released, driving force of input shaft is not transmitted to output shaft.

  2. P range
    • Since the forward and reverse brakes are released, as those in the N range, driving force of input shaft is not transmitted to output shaft.
    • Parking pawl that is linked with select lever parking gear meshes with and fastens output shaft mechanically.
  3. D, M2, M3, M4, M5 range 1st speed
    • Fastens the front brake.
    • The front brake and the forward one-way clutch regulate reverse rotation of the mid sun gear.
    • The 1st one-way clutch regulates reverse rotation of the rear sun gear.
    • The 3rd one-way clutch regulates reverse rotation of the front sun gear.

    • Since the middle sun gear rotates forward during deceleration, the forward one-way clutch runs idle and engine brake is not activated.

    * POWER FLOW 

    Input shaft ==> Front internal gear ==> Front carrier ==> Rear internal gear ==> Rear carrier ==> Middle internal gear ==> Middle carrier ==> Output shaft

  4. D, M3, M4, M5 range ratio 2nd
    • Fasten the front brake.
    • The front brake and the forward one-way clutch regulate reverse rotation of the mid sun gear.
    • The 3rd one-way clutch regulates reverse rotation of the front sun gear.

    The direct clutch is coupled and the rear carrier and the rear sun gear are connected.

    * POWER FLOW 

    Input shaft ==> Front internal gear ==> Front carrier ==> Rear internal gear ==> Rear carrier ==> Rear carrier ==> Middle internal gear ==> Middle carrier ==> Output shaft

  5. D, M3, M4, M5 range 3rd speed
    • Fastens the front brake.
    • The 3rd one-way clutch regulates reverse rotation of the front sun gear.

    • The high & low reverse clutch is coupled and the middle and rear sun gears are connected.

    * POWER FLOW 

    Input shaft ==> Front internal gear ==> Front carrier ==> Rear internal gear ==> Rear carrier ==> Rear carrier ==> Middle internal gear ==> Middle carrier ==> Output shaft

  6. D, M4, M5 range 4th speed
    • The front brake is released and sun gear turns freely forward.
    • The input clutch is coupled and the front and middle internal gears are connected.

    • Driving force is conveyed to the front internal gear, the middle internal gear, and the rear carrier and the three planetary gears rotate forward as a unit.

    * POWER FLOW 

    Input shaft ==> Front internal gear ==> Front carrier ==> Rear internal gear ==> Rear carrier ==> Middle internal carrier ==> Middle carrier ==> Output shaft

  7. D, M5 range 5th speed
    • The front brake fastens the front sun gear.
    • The direct clutch is released and the rear carrier and rear sun gear are disconnected.

    * POWER FLOW 

    Input shaft ==> Front internal ==> Front carrier ==> Rear internal input shaft ==> Middle internal ==> Rear carrier ==> Rear sun gear ==> Middle sun carrier ==> Middle carrier ==> Output shaft

  8. R range
    • The front brake fastens the front sun gear.
    • The high & low reverse clutch is coupled and the middle and rear sun gears are connected.
    • The reverse brake fastens the rear carrier.

    * POWER FLOW 

    Input shaft ==> Front internal ==> Front carrier ==> Rear internal ==> Rear sun gear ==> Middle sun gear ==> Middle carrier ==> Output shaft
